we will be sailing on the Mariner of the Seas in Jan., our family of 8 is flying to Orlando the day before and have rented a van from the airport to drive to our hotel. plan to drop off the van about 11 a.m. the day of sailing at port canaveral. what is the best process, drop off luggage and most of the family at the pier and then take the van to the rental place where they provide transportation to the ship? or everyone goes to the car rental place and we all ride back to the ship? I'm thinking the first is the way to go. open to any suggestions.

We used Budget and I dropped everyone off at the port and then returned the car. The time from when I left everyone until I returned was 20 minutes tops! Budget runs lots of smaller vans so I didn't have to wait for any other renters, they took just me. Would highly recommend them.
